Health Savings Accounts (HSAs) offer a tax-advantaged way to save and pay for healthcare expenses. But when it comes to accessing the funds in your HSA, there are rules and penalties to be aware of. So, when can you take money out of HSA without penalty?
Here are some scenarios where you can withdraw funds from your HSA without facing any penalties:
It's important to note that if you take money out of your HSA for non-qualified medical expenses before the age of 65, you will face both income tax and a 20% penalty. So, it's crucial to understand the rules surrounding HSA withdrawals to avoid any unnecessary penalties.
When it comes to utilizing the funds in your Health Savings Account (HSA), understanding the withdrawal rules is essential. You can access your HSA without penalties for qualified medical expenses such as doctor visits and prescription medications, ensuring you can manage your healthcare costs effectively.
